// TILE_CACHE_MAX_ENTRIES bounds the in-memory tile-render cache for the
// Quenda map layer. Eviction is LRU; entries hold rendered PNG buffers only,
// never raw user geometry, so cache dumps expose no tenant data. Keys are
// salted hashes of tile coords plus style version — collisions fall through
// to a re-render, not a wrong tile. Raising this above 4096 requires sign-off
// from the Marrowgate platform team. The build that last tuned this value is
// recorded below.

build token for kajog-baguf: htk14_e43bf70f92bbf6

[ ] Sealed-bid tender run — Ostwick Council job. Grab the tender envelope from the bid room (it's the one with the red wax seal, don't bend it). It has to reach the Ostwick procurement office before the noon cut-off, so schedule the van for 10:30 latest. No photos, no opening, no exceptions — if the seal looks tampered, bring it straight back. When the courier from Fernlode Secure arrives, verify them with this phrase:

dispatch memo: the istwyn norwyn courier leaves the lamael kaswyn briwyn tamix jorael gorix zoreth holir ledger at gate 3079 under passcode 677723

## 2.8.0 — Changed Defaults

User-supplied formulas in Tallyforge now execute inside the sandbox by default; the opt-out flag is removed. Evaluation timeouts and memory caps were tightened to match the sandbox profile, so reviewers should check downstream jobs that relied on long-running formulas. The new default values are as follows.

config for yahof-tajop:
zorath:
  pin: 7493
  metrics_host: metrics.zorath.tolvaqsys.internal
  tenant: praiel
  seal: seal_fd9cd4f1

## Support

If Hopperline's circuit breaker trips against the Tallyvane upstream API, don't panic — it usually means Tallyvane is degraded, not us. Check the breaker dashboard first; it auto-closes after three healthy probes. If it stays open past 15 minutes, or flaps repeatedly, that's worth a ticket. Logs live under the gateway service. For anything weird or urgent, ping the platform crew at the address below.

escalation mailbox, kaweg-kahif: druwyn.sordor@nelvroworks.corp